Transaction 6949572d78b6505173f2435c729bfad944c63528a0d17620743d265c364c75e3
1 Input
1 Output
-
6949572d78b6505173f2435c729bfad944c63528a0d17620743d265c364c75e3:0
- value
- 2381280
- script pubkey
- OP_0 OP_PUSHBYTES_20 2958354b80c0e06d7b863d01ef580bb07600574d
- address
- bc1q99vr2juqcrsx67ux85q77kqtkpmqq46dle4z4k